    Burna Boy – Oakland Arena Shutdown

    Burna Boy’s Oakland Arena show on November 18, 2025, during his No Sign of Weakness World Tour, was a spectacle of Afro-fusion energy. Despite claims of a full sell-out, attendance was around 2,000-4,000. The intimate vibe and fan interaction shone through, with Burna expressing love for his supporters amidst a vibrant, though not capacity-filled, crowd.

    Nigerian Artists Dominate Spotify Charts

    The Afrobeats scene is seeing a tight race for global supremacy. Tems currently leads the pack with 23.3M monthly listeners, narrowly edging out Burna Boy’s 23.18M. Ayra Starr (19.84M) and Rema (19.66M) hold strong in the top four, showcasing incredible global appeal. Significant jumps from CKay (9.41M) and Davido (9.24M) highlight the genre’s continued momentum…
